IMPHAL, Jun 20: Chabbi Sahayog Foundation, Manipur organised a Cancer Education Webinar for the students of Mega Manipur School (MMS) in association with The Morning Bell today.
Dr Vishal Jha, Trustee and Joint Secretary CSF was present as the main spokesperson at the webinar which was attended by more than 100 students and covered topics on cancer including what is and the ways and means to self examine and screen ourselves for cancer.
It was followed by an interactive sessions wherein the students as well as staffs of MMS raised their queries which were answered by the panel of experts including Dr Vishal Jha;  Khandu Thungon, Chairman of Mon Indigenous Culture and Welfare Society (MICWS), Arunachal Pradesh and L Bashanta Sharma, Publisher, The Morning Bell.
Representatives of CSF Delhi, CSF Maharashtra, CSF Manipur, CSF Arunachal Pradesh and CSF Bengal also attended the webinar which was conducted to spread awareness and education of Cancer amongst school students.
The team of students and staffs of Mega Manipur School was led by its Director Soibam ratan and Principal Nongthombam Ashok.
